
Actress Kim Seol-hyun will make a special appearance in JTBC’s new drama 〈Human x Gumiho〉.
〈Human x Gumiho〉 is a mysterious, zero-sum(x) fantasy romantic comedy about a fated encounter between a human who becomes entangled with a spirit-like gumiho that lures and captivates, and the human who pulls supernatural beings into their world—following their collision at the crossroads of destiny. Kim Jeong-sik, director of 〈Strong Woman Do Bong-soon〉, and writer Im Mea-ri, who penned 〈The Apocalypse Came Into My House Through the Front Door〉, joined forces, and actors Jeon Ji-hyun and Ji Chang-wook were cast as the leads.
In the drama, Kim Seol-hyun plays ‘Yeon-i,’ the head of the Five Star Museum and a beautiful gumiho. Yeon-i is bound by a contractual relationship with the shaman ‘Choi Seok’ (played by Ji Chang-wook), and the story unfolds through their relationship and emotional journey.
So far, Kim Seol-hyun has steadily broadened her range, moving between the big screen, broadcast TV, and OTT platforms. She has appeared in dramas including 〈My Country: The New Age〉, 〈Day and Night〉, 〈Shopping List of a Killer〉, and 〈I Don’t Want to Do Anything〉, as well as films such as 〈Gangnam 1970〉, 〈The Killer’s Memory〉, 〈The Divine Fury〉, and Disney+ series 〈The Lighting Shop〉. Recently, she wrapped filming for Netflix’s new project 〈Slowly, Strongly〉, written by writer No Hee-kyung.
